Bale to Spurs, giving away Delle

Real Madrid’s top earner Gareth Bale is returning to his boyhood club, Tottenham Hotspurs, according to multiple reports.

Bale who has been sidelined for the third consecutive season was linked to Premier League club Manchester United. But his agent has dismissed those rumors and called it “rubbish news”.

However, a day after reports emerged that Real Madrid would be willing to let Bale go if they can get their hands on Spurs and England star Dele Alli.

Reports also said Spurs are looking into buying their young left back Sergio Regulion.

Real Madrid’s academy star Regulion was heavily linked to Manchester United in the earlier stages of the transfer window. However, United refused to put in a buy-back clause in the deal which eventually killed it off, according to reporters in Spain.

Tottenham are keen to sign Bale and Real wants to offload him as they need to reduce their wage bill. Bale, who has two years left on his contract earns nearly $600k a week.

Their highest earner, Harry Kane earns 200k a week now. Giving Bale a salary equivalent to Real Madrid would be nearly impossible as Tottenham doesn’t earn close to what the Madrid club earns during a calendar year.

Tottenham signed Bale at the age of 17 years old from Southampton. He became a superstar and Spurs’ one of the greats which caught all the top clubs’ attention. Real Madrid signed Bale in 2013 for a then world Record fee of 85 million GBP.

Bale has scored over 100 goals in Real Madrid colors, winning 4 Champions League titles, scoring in two finals. However, injuries and bad relationship with manager Zinedine Zidane has put him in the sidelines and out of Zidane’s plans for the club.
